A Replication-Competent HIV Clone Carrying GFP-Env Reveals Rapid Env Recycling at the HIV-1 T Cell Virological Synapse
HIV-1 infection is enhanced by cell–cell adhesions between infected and uninfected T cells called virological synapses (VS).
